The patron is commonly the lacking voice in international debates on tobacco hurt discount, with the dialogue sometimes dominated by policymakers, lecturers, and advocacy teams. Few individuals who have stop smoking with both the assistance of safer nicotine alternate options or by abstaining utterly are ever consulted. That is one thing a brand new initiative seeks to alter by addressing precise lived experiences.
THR International is a brand new platform that gathers and shares actual tales about quitting smoking. Individuals from everywhere in the world have the chance to share how they moved away from conventional tobacco, whether or not by vaping, utilizing nicotine pouches, heated tobacco, or different lower-risk merchandise.
That is the easy gist of the platform — coverage needs to be made with enter from affected communities. Nicotine customers have been handled for years as in the event that they have been passive objects fairly than the topics answerable for their very own well being. These choices impression them straight, and but, they’re typically not noted of media tales and ignored in rules. THR International desires to repair this by gathering these voices and making them seen to lawmakers.
The way it happened
Kurt Yeo, the creator of the platform, began the mission after observing this hole for years. As a co-founder of the South African group Vaping Saved My Life, he witnessed how private tales have been typically ignored in coverage discussions “Private testimonials have at all times existed, however they’ve been scattered throughout platforms and introduced in ways in which restrict their broader impression,” Yeo advised Vaping Submit.
“What makes THR International totally different is that we seize these lived experiences in a structured approach, preserving the human story whereas extracting significant information. This permits particular person journeys to be aggregated, in contrast, and measured, remodeling private accounts into a reputable physique of real-world proof,” he added. On THR International the tales are grouped by location and product kind, creating a novel, user-driven useful resource that exhibits how hurt discount works in actual life.
“Importantly, this structured method transcends product classes and geographical areas, enabling insights to be seen collectively fairly than in isolation. By doing so, we broaden the dialog, transferring past fragmented debates to a extra inclusive, evidence-informed understanding of tobacco hurt discount.”
Genuine testimonials from actual folks
Actual-life examples in fact assist using safer alternate options for smoking cessation. Sweden’s file of low smoking prevalence (under 5 p.c), as a result of folks utilizing types of smokeless merchandise, is considered successful for hurt discount. A robust testimony on THR International got here from Bengt Wiberg, the famend inventor of Stingfree AB, who gave up smoking by means of snus following a traumatic expertise in Saudi Arabia through the Gulf Conflict. His personal transformation went on to drive lifelong activism — a reminder of how one particular person can affect public well being.
However it isn’t at all times made simple to modify to safer alternate options. Six constructive testimonies come from Australia, the place the popular cessation merchandise are vapes. But people who smoke face bigger hurdles changing to vaping, as these merchandise are vastly restricted and sometimes require a physician’s prescription, which isn’t at all times simple to get. Analysis signifies restrictions on much less dangerous items trigger folks to both go into an unlawful market or proceed smoking.
In the UK, the expertise is markedly totally different. Public well being authorities have supported vaping as a option to stop smoking, and consequently, smoking charges have dropped. One UK contributor to THR International shares how they slowly switched from cigarettes to vaping after getting a persistent cough of their early forties. Earlier makes an attempt to stop with willpower or by slicing down didn’t work. It was solely after making an attempt vaping, inspired by a member of the family’s success, that they succeeded, the latter slowly changing the previous. There was trial and error find the best gadget and flavour—an typically missed side of shopper habits—however as soon as the best mixture was discovered, cigarettes have been now not wanted. Inside weeks, the power cough disappeared. Greater than a decade later, the person stays smoke-free and has step by step diminished nicotine consumption to minimal ranges.
